hello,
My civic is getting some crazy 10mpg. Its running far too rich and isnt even showing a check engine light. It loves to lag when I try to acclerate. It idles pretty low and occasionally stalls out. I've recently fixed some spit 02 wires with solder and installed the spark plug non-foulers to the rear o2 sensor to compensate for no cat. I haven't had a cat and I was getting better mpg without the non-foulers. New plugs, wires, cap rotor, tps and everything...

Re: 99 civic si running rich
If you truly think its running too rich you need to check your fuel pressure at the least with a gauge. Have you checked your plugs to see if one or all are fouled? Does your enginehave a thermostat? I would still hook up a scanner to see if you have any pending codes?
